Calypto, for @Dorano1 's Albertine
Calypto
Pronouns: She/her
Profession: Bard/adventurer/errand-runner/odd-jobber/jack-of-all-trades.
Calypto is a dark-colored obelisk with an laughing, friendly, lackadaisical attitude, and an enormous number of odds and ends and little jangly things attached to her. Her mane has a shaggy, raggedy look where she's clearly clipped bits unevenly, presumably to get particularly bad tangles/mess out. Her primary profession is ostensibly "bard," which means she carries around a battered lute with a bunch of little charms attached to it and plays and sings excellently. You can often hear her coming for some ways down the road as she sings traveling-songs to pass the time as she walks or flies. She's also very buff, charming, and effortlessly attractive in a disheveled sort of way, which gets her a long way in her various capers.
Calypto is the kind of person who cannot mind her own business or stay focused for the life of her, and is also a sucker for collectibles and trophies and little prizes. As a result, she has a tremendously interesting life and a thousand stories and gets a lot done, but has some trouble accomplishing her actual goals. If you ask her to go and get some bread from the bakery, she'll be gone three times as long as you expected, and instead of a loaf of bread she'll come back with mud on her shirt, flowers, and an apple pie.
What happened to the bread? Well, she wasn't able to buy the bread because she used the money to buy the flowers from the kid who was hawking them on the side of the road. Why are you covered in mud? She helped a dragon on the road get her wagon unstuck from a ditch. Where did she get the apple pie? She traded a teapot for it. Where did she get the teapot? From the dragon whose wagon got stuck, she was a potter and was very upset because she was on her way to market when her wagon went off the road and some of her pottery smashed and she couldn't get back onto the road because the wagon was too heavy. She was very grateful for Calypto's help. Who wanted the teapot? Well, when Calypto was on her way home after helping the wagon out, a dragon on their way home from the bakery exclaimed over the teapot, and said he'd always wanted one like this but couldn't afford to pay what it was worth, so she offered to trade him the teapot for the apple pie he was holding. And now here she is with the apple pie! What do you mean "but we need the bread for dinner"? We have apple pie now!
Calypto likely meets Albertine when she comes across him while traveling. She absolutely does not recognize he's a prince, or does and doesn't care. Either way, she promptly enmeshes him into one of her absurd side quests - collecting rare plants to trade to a dragon in exchange for one of her hens which another dragon wants for their flock in exchange for relinquishing a family recipe which the innkeeper desperately covets and who will in exchange let Calypto perform at dinner all week and keep all the tips or something. It turns out things go much more efficiently when Albertine is around to smooth things over and keep Calypto on track, although much more chaotically than Albertine is probably anticipating.
Calypto likes Albertine tremendously and ends up tagging along when he has to go home or go on to the next thing, amiably teasing him and getting him embroiled in various fits of chaos and intrigue or teaching him horrible saucy songs. She gets the sense he's kind of tense and uptight and anxious, so she takes it as her solemn duty to tease him and make him laugh and loosen up. "Everything turns out all right in the end," is her motto, whatever the journey is to get there. She also cheerfully and shamelessly propositions him once that seems like a thing that might be on the table, before Albertine can get too in his own head about it. They balance each other well, with Calypto's chaotic and disorganized enthusiasm smoothed out by Albertine's manners and direction in life, and Albertine's tendency towards dormancy and stillness livened up by Calypto's zest for life.

- What is your dragon's name and pronouns? Whalefall, she/her or it/its
- What are your dragon's gender preferences for a spouse? None (see player preferences)
- What is your dragon's role in their clan? (Job/position) Whalefall is mostly independent, bowing to no government and subsisting on what she hunts and scavenges near the ocean floor outside Sornieth. She will occasionally have mutualistic relationships with schools of deep sea Maren, trading her kills and finds for theirs to diversify her diet a bit. (She will eventually be loosely allied with Clan Sanctuary but will largely remain an independent hunter, simply altering her migration routes to stay nearer to the outer coast of the Expanse more often, acting as more of a trade partner and occasional battle ally or source of information than a proper clan member.)
- What is your dragon's romantic history? None!
- What do they want out of a partner? She has literally never thought of it before (however were she to do so, she would want someone who could equal her in strength and speed beneath the waves).
- What is their biggest insecurity? Extremely uncomfortable around ""civilized"" dragons, it has never known how to behave in polite society and is extremely uncomfortable with the idea of being expected to do so.
- What is the number one thing missing from their life? Companionship. Due to the above, there's not a whole lot of folks who want to spend time with her. She will adamantly deny any accusations of loneliness, but such denials are in fact a lie.
- What are your dragon's biggest strengths? Its strength :V In all seriousness the fact that she's a cunning, physically powerful oceanic predator is the major one. She is quick and strong and vicious.
- What do you think is the most interesting thing about your dragon? *holds her up like a potato* I Just Think It's Neat? I am definitely not a haver of a lot of big feral monster guys on this webbed site and she seemed like a good opportunity to change that. It's a big heckin fish monster what's not to love?
- Do YOU have any preferences for what the dragon spouse should be? This is in fact my dastardly plan to get you to lore This Creature for me. Visuals are gonna be the scry in bio, and I do want to use falc's eyetype lore for them (they're goat), but aside from that go ham, they're gonna stay fpose but that does not matter to me one whit wrt actual gender.
